The Challenge of Energy Consumption in Industry#
The industrial sector is one of the largest consumers of energy globally. According to the International Energy Agency (IEA), the industrial sector accounts for approximately 37% of global energy consumption. This is largely due to the energy-intensive nature of industrial processes, such as manufacturing, processing, and transportation. Reducing energy consumption in industry is therefore crucial to mitigating climate change and ensuring a sustainable future.
How Industrial Automation Helps Reduce Energy Consumption#
Industrial automation employs advanced technologies, such as sensors, actuators, and control systems, to monitor and control industrial processes. These technologies enable industries to optimize their operations, reduce waste, and minimize energy consumption. Some of the ways in which industrial automation helps reduce energy consumption include:
- Process optimization: Industrial automation enables industries to optimize their processes, reducing energy consumption and improving productivity.
- Predictive maintenance: Industrial automation allows for predictive maintenance, enabling industries to identify and address potential issues before they become major problems, reducing downtime and energy consumption.
- Energy-efficient equipment: Industrial automation often employs energy-efficient equipment, such as variable-speed drives and energy-efficient motors, to reduce energy consumption.
- Real-time monitoring: Industrial automation enables real-time monitoring of energy consumption, allowing industries to identify areas of inefficiency and take corrective action.
